Ducks Dish Podcast has been publishing since 2021, and across the 5 years since has built a catalogue of 764 episodes, alongside 6 trailers or bonus episodes. That works out to roughly 430 hours of audio in total. Releases follow a several-times-a-week cadence.

Episodes typically run twenty to thirty-five minutes — most land between 24 min and 39 min — though episode length varies meaningfully from one episode to the next. It is catalogued as a EN-US-language Sports show.

The show is actively publishing — the most recent episode landed 2 weeks ago, with 35 episodes already out so far this year. The busiest year was 2023, with 213 episodes published. Published by Max Torres.

Ep 747The Expectations are Higher Than Ever for Oregon in 2026 | Erik Skopil Joins

On the latest episode of the Ducks Dish Podcast, ScoopDuckOn3 Oregon Football and Recruiting reporter Max Torres is joined by Erik Skopil of DuckTerritory for an awesome Oregon Football chat! Max and Erik dissect Dan Lanning's willingness to promote from within to fill out his coaching staff following departures this offseason. They discuss Drew Mehringer and Chris Hampton and how these hires provide continuity when it's become so hard to find in the sport. The two also discuss how high the standard has been set for Lanning and the Ducks heading into 2026 after each of the last two seasons ended with blowout losses in the playoffs. And lastly, could this be Oregon's best wide receiver room ever? It's certainly possible with the talent Ross Douglas has to work with. Ep 746Will Dylan Raiola Become Oregon's Next Success Story From the Transfer Portal? | Spencer McLaughlin Joins

On the latest episode of the Ducks Dish Podcast, ScoopDuckOn3 Oregon Football and Recruiting reporter Max Torres is joined by Spencer McLaughlin of the Locked On Ducks Podcast! Max and Spencer dive into three different areas, starting with what former Nebraska quarterback Dylan Raiola will be at Oregon. He's stepping into some big shoes by wearing Marcus Mariota's hallowed No. 8, but the former 5-star has all the tools to reinvent himself in Eugene like Bo Nix and Dante Moore did. Next, Oregon has one of the highest percentages of returning production in college football at 66% percent. Who stands out apart from the obvious at quarterback and defensive line? And finally, Max and Spencer highlight some of the top position battles in spring football as the Ducks look to carve out new roles following key departures from the 2025 squad. Ep 745Takeaways From Oregon Pro Day, Ducks' Most Exciting Freshmen | Zac Neel Joins

On the latest episode of the Ducks Dish Podcast ScoopDuckOn3 Oregon Football and Recruiting Reporter Max Torres is joined by Oregon Ducks beat reporter Zachary Neel of DucksWire. The two discuss Oregon Football's annual Pro Day, highlighting a few top performers like defensive back Jadon Canady and wide receiver Malik Benson among others. Canady and Benson both spent just one season in Eugene but they've raised their draft stock significantly and will most likely hear their names called next month by an NFL team. Max and Zac also dive into a bit of discussion on Oregon Football's two new coordinators in Drew Mehringer and Chris Hampton before highlighting some of the Ducks freshmen they're most excited about from the 2026 recruiting class.
